Mark.I wrote: I like the idea of cropping the larger picture to make a smaller one, but I don' t really know which bits to show, if you pardon the expression. The small pictures on my pages are blurred and barely identifiable. I don' t like them. Here's an example where I've used the "selective thumbnail" method: http://www.jshook.com/autumn/ |
|
I think some of these work better than others, but this is just a page I threw together to show some friends what autumn is like here in the northeast US. With more care I could probably make the thumbnails more representative of the full image. Of course this technique won't work well if the larger image is of something like a complex piece of machinery. A detail might not be enough information for the viewer to make the right selection. |
